The House Servant's Directory: An African American Butler's 1827 Guide
by Robert Roberts

Classic survey of work, home life, and race relations in early America — written by an African-American — offers keen insight into the social milieu, hierarchy, and maintenance of the antebellum manor. It's only $3.18

There's also a 1796 American cookbook. The First American Cookbook: A Facsimile of "American Cookery," 1796
